Macintosh
To change screen resolutions, perform the following
steps:
1. Select "Monitors and Sound" from the control panel.
2. In the resolution area of the monitors window, use the "Show"
pull down menu.
3. Select "Show All."
4. Select the desired resolution.
Note: If you select a resolution not supported by the internal
LCD, the laptop screen is automatically disabled or will
need to be manually disabled.
